Post Job Free

Resume

Sign in

Project Manager Web

Location:
Henrico County, VA
Salary:
77000
Posted:
May 14, 2017

Contact this candidate

Resume:

Krishna Chandra

ac0axn@r.postjobfree.com

703-***-****

UI Developer

●Over 4+ years of extensive experience in designing User Interface applications and professional web applications using PHP, HTML4, HTML5, CSS, JavaScript, jQuery, Angular JS, Angular 4 Ajax, WORDPRESS.

●Experienced Model View Controller framework such as AngularJS framework for creating Single Page Application(SPA)

●Developed code for Responsive web design in JavaScript using frameworks like Angular.js, React.js.

●Enhanced user experience by designing new web features using MVC Framework like Backbone.js and Node.js.

●Expert in HTML5/CSS3 development and have experience in Angular JS.

●Expertise in using XML/JSON and AJAX to link with back-end applications.

●Experience in DOM (Document Object Model) to use in interacting with objects in HTML, XHTML and XML documents.

●Developed Interactive graphs using D3 JS with JSON data.

●Expert in designing web applications and web contents utilizing various Search Engine Optimization (SEO) techniques.

●Known for ability to multi-task and work on different applications at the same time.

●Involved in developing HTML and JavaScript for client side presentation and, data validation within the forms.

●Experienced in various IDEs like Eclipse, Edit Plus, JS fiddle, Sublime Text, and Visual Studio.

●Expertise in several J2EE technologies like Servlets, JQuery, JSF, Java Beans, XML, JMS, Soap and REST web services.

●Good understanding of Software Development Lifecycle (SDLC) and Service Oriented Architecture (SOA).

●Experience in developing and deploying applications using Web Sphere Application Server, Tomcat, Web Logic and JBoss.

●Proficient with SQL, PL/SQL, writing procedures and interfacing with different relational database like Oracle, SQL Server, MySql and MongoDB

●Excellent Analysis and Design (OOAD) skills utilizing UML.

●Expert in documentation using MS tools (Word, Excel, PPT, Project, Visio, and Access).

●Strong communication, collaboration & team building skills with proficiency in grasping new technical concepts quickly.

Technical Skills

Programming Languages

C, C++, Java JDK 1.4, 1.5, 1.6, PL/SQL

Web Technologies

HTML/HTML5, CSS2/CSS3, DHTML, XML, XHTML, XSLT, JavaScript, AJAX, JQuery, JSON, Apache

JavaScript Libraries

JQuery, angular.js, Node.js, Bootstrap

Web Development

EJB, JDBC, XML Schema, Java Beans, JSON, Swing.

Frameworks

Struts 1.x/2.x, Hibernate, Spring 2.5/3.0, Java Server Faces (JSF)

XML/Web Services

XML, XSD, WSDL, SOAP, XML Beans

Application/Web Servers

IBM Web Sphere 7.0/8.0, BEA Web Logic, Apache Tomcat 7.0/6.0, JBoss 7.0 and OC4J

Databases:

Oracle 8i/9i/10g, SQL Server 2000/2005, MySQL, PL/SQL (oracle), MySQL, MongoDB

IDE Tools

Intellij Idea, Eclipse, Net Beans, Rational Rose, Dreamweaver

Methodologies

Agile, SDLC, OOAD, Scrum

Operating System

Windows 98/2000/XP/Vista/7/8, MAC OS X, LINUX.

Professional Experience

Client: Capital One, Virginia September 2015 – Present

Designation: UI Developer

Responsibilities:

Involved in frontend development using HTML5 and Typescript.

Create and maintain web pages using HTML, CSS, JavaScript, JQuery and Angular.

Designed the UI and have drawn the UML Use Cases, Class Diagrams, and Sequence Diagrams.

Involved in building highly interactive portable widgets using HTML 5, CSS 3, and the latest AJAX libraries.

Written Ajax driven JSON consuming Typescript functions to save User selections such as radio button, drop-down menu selections into a cookie.

Used two-way data binding and services to share data between components.

In-depth knowledge angular 4 core modules like ngrx, Injectable, Input, pipes etc.,

Knowledge in Angular 2/4 lifecycle hooks

Coordinating with other stakeholders and offshore team for resolving UI requirement issues.

Used AJAX and JSON to make asynchronous calls to the project server to fetch data on the fly.

Used Angular directives and controllers to effectively design interactive design.

Used JQUERY plugins to implement features as a light box, galleria, sliders and other intuitive features.

Wired different views of the application pages using Angular UI-Router(router-outlet) within the configuration of the app module and injected ng-Animate module to create seamless transitions of pages with CSS3 transitions.

Wrote custom directives when necessary.

Used Ajax, CSS, and JavaScript for the front-end web development.

Handling the data on Front End using: JSON, XML, SOAP and Handling support and Delivery Maintenance.

Responsible for designing Rich user Interface Applications using Typescript, CSS, HTML, Bootstrap.

Used to declarative, efficient and flexible JavaScript library for building user interfaces.

Developed UI screens using HTML, Bootstrap and CSS.

Creating the project blueprint with git and implementing the server application with Routing algorithms as middleware in Node.Js

Involved in writing SQL Queries, Stored Procedures.

Implemented api calls to the server to embed search application results in Angular using the observables, retrieving user submitted searches and filtering through the records using ng-repeat directive.

Developed Page layouts, Navigation and presented designs and concepts to the clients and the management to review.

Developed web presentation layer using HTML and CSS according to internal standards and guidelines.

Preparing the documentation for the whole process for the future reference.

Bug fixing and related issues.

Hands on experience in databases such as MYSQL, Oracle, MongoDB(NoSQL).

Environment: JavaScript, HTML5, SASS, CSS3, Angular2/4, AJAX, JQuery, Servlets, Sublime, Mac, MongoDB.

Client: New York Institute of Technology, New York Feb 2015 – August 2015

Designation: UI Developer

Responsibilities:

Designed the Web application layout and forms using HTML, CSS, and JavaScript.

Worked with business analysts to understand their business models and goals and help define strategy, content, and features.

Converted PSD mockups into pure hand-written HTML and CSS pages.

Handled all the client side validations, slide show, hide and show controls, dropdown menus and tab navigation using JQUERY.

Responsible for transforming design mock-ups to W3C standards compliant HTML pages using HTML, XHTML, CSS.

Wrote code to fetch data from Web services using JQUERY AJAX via JSON response and updating the HTML pages.

Participated in day-to-day meeting, status meeting, strong reporting and effective communication with project manager and developers.

Used JavaScript libraries to create slider and page-turning animations on calendar widgets.

Designed web pages and used applications that meet business and user goals through a positive user experience.

Responsible for creating the screens with table less design following W3C standards.

Environment: JavaScript, HTML5, SASS, CSS3, AngularJS, AJAX, JQuery, SQL DB, JAVA, Servlets, Sublime, Windows

Client: Apollo Hospitals, India. April 2014 – December 2014

Designation: Java UI Developer

Responsibilities:

Technical analysis, design, development and documentation with a focus on implementation and agile development.

Developed a Web based reporting system with JSP, DAO and Apache Struts-Validator using Struts framework.

Developed business objects, request handlers and JSPs for this project using Java Servlets and XML.

Developed core spring components with some of the modules and integrated it with the existing struts framework.

Actively participated in testing and designed user interface using HTML and JSPs.

Implemented the database connectivity to Oracle using JDBC, designed and created tables using SQL.

Implemented the server side processing using Java Servlets.

Installed and configured the Apache Web server and also deployed JSPs and Servlets in Tomcat Server.

Environment: J2EE, JSP, Servlets, JDBC, MVC Design, Hibernate, Java Script, HTML, Apache Tomcat Server, SQL, Eclipse, Apache Tomcat, UML, Struts

Client: Sir C R Reddy College of Engineering, India August 2011 – Feb 2014

Designation: UI Developer

Responsibilities:

Designed the Web application layout and forms using HTML, CSS, and JavaScript.

Worked with business analysts to understand their business models and goals and help define strategy, content, and features.

Converted PSD mockups into pure hand-written HTML and CSS pages.

Handled all the client side validations, slide show, hide and show controls, dropdown menus and tab navigation using JQUERY.

Responsible for transforming design mock-ups to W3C standards compliant HTML pages using HTML, XHTML, CSS.

Wrote code to fetch data from Web services using JQUERY AJAX via JSON response and updating the HTML pages.

Used JavaScript libraries to create slider and page-turning animations on calendar widgets.

Designed web pages and used applications that meet business and user goals through a positive user experience.

Responsible for creating the screens with table less design following W3C standards.

Environment: JavaScript, HTML5, SASS, CSS3, AngularJS, AJAX, JQuery, SQL DB, JAVA, Servlets, Sublime, Windows

Education

Bachelor in Information Technology: March 2014

Andhra University

Masters in Computer Science Dec 2016

Virginia International University

GitHub: https://github.com/krishnababi3



Contact this candidate